Amazon Prime Air is revolutionizing delivery through autonomous drone technology, aiming to deliver packages to customers in 30 minutes or less. Our breakthrough technologies, including advanced BVLOS (Beyond Visual Line of Sight) capabilities and sophisticated detect-and-avoid systems, have earned FAA approvals and are setting new standards in autonomous delivery.
